タグ付けされた質問 「module」

より大きく、より複雑なシステムの論理的な細分。

5
Angular 8-モジュールの遅延読み込み:エラーTS1323:動的インポートは、「-module」フラグが「commonjs」または「esNext」の場合にのみサポートされます
Angularを7からAngular 8に更新したとき、遅延読み込みモジュールでエラーが発生しました 私は角度アップグレードガイドにあるオプションを試しました 以下の変更を行いました: 前 loadChildren: '../feature/path/sample- tage.module#SameTagModule' 後 loadChildren: () => import('../feature/path/sample- tags.module').then(m => m.CreateLinksModule) エラーTS1323:動的インポートは、「-module」フラグが「commonjs」または「esNext」の場合にのみサポートされます。

3
モジュール変数を別のモジュールから変更するにはどうすればよいですか?
という名前のパッケージがbarあり、次のものが含まれているとしますbar.py。 a = None def foobar(): print a と__init__.py: from bar import a, foobar 次に、このスクリプトを実行します。 import bar print bar.a bar.a = 1 print bar.a bar.foobar() これが私が期待することです: None 1 1 ここに私が得るものがあります: None 1 None 誰かが私の誤解を説明できますか?
106 python  import  module 

17
Typescript ReferenceError:エクスポートが定義されていません
公式ハンドブックに従ってモジュールを実装しようとすると、次のエラーメッセージが表示されます。 キャッチされていないReferenceError:エクスポートが定義されていません app.js:2で しかし、コードのどこにも名前を使用していませんexports。 どうすれば修正できますか? ファイル app.ts let a = 2; let b:number = 3; import Person = require ('./mods/module-1'); module-1.t export class Person { constructor(){ console.log('Person Class'); } } export default Person; tsconfig.json { "compilerOptions": { "module": "commonjs", "target": "es5", "noImplicitAny": false, "sourceMap": true, "outDir": "scripts/" }, "exclude": [ …
105 typescript  module 

6
サブフォルダーからモジュールをインポート
サブフォルダーをモジュールとしてインポートしたい。したがって、すべてのサブフォルダにはが含まれてい__init__.pyます。私のフォルダ構造は次のとおりです: src\ main.py dirFoo\ __init__.py foofactory.py dirFoo1\ __init__.py foo1.py dirFoo2\ __init__.py foo2.py 私のメインスクリプトでインポート from dirFoo.foofactory import FooFactory このファクトリファイルには、サブモジュールを含めます。 from dirFoo1.foo1 import Foo1 from dirFoo2.foo2 import Foo2 私がfoofactoryを呼び出すと、エラーが発生し、そのPythonはサブモジュールfoo1およびfoo2をインポートできません。 Traceback (most recent call last): File "/Users/tmp/src/main.py", line 1, in <module> from dirFoo.foofactory import FooFactory File "/Users/tmp/src/dirFoo/foofactory.py", line 1, in <module> from dirFoo1.foo1 …

4
モジュールファイル間でマクロを使用するにはどうすればよいですか?
同じクレート内の別々のファイルに2つのモジュールがあり、クレートがmacro_rules有効になっています。あるモジュールで定義されたマクロを別のモジュールで使用したい。 // macros.rs #[macro_export] // or not? is ineffectual for this, afaik macro_rules! my_macro(...) // something.rs use macros; // use macros::my_macro; <-- unresolved import (for obvious reasons) my_macro!() // <-- how? 私は現在、コンパイラエラー " macro undefined: 'my_macro'" ...をヒットしました。これは理にかなっています。マクロシステムは、モジュールシステムの前に実行されます。どうすればそれを回避できますか?
104 module  rust  rust-macros 

7
ImportError:6という名前のモジュールはありません
私はOpenERPプロジェクトをビルドしようとしています。依存関係を使って行われています。それは今このエラーを出しています Traceback (most recent call last): File "openerp-client.py", line 105, in <module> File "modules\__init__.pyo", line 23, in <module> File "modules\gui\__init__.pyo", line 22, in <module> File "modules\gui\main.pyo", line 33, in <module> File "rpc.pyo", line 29, in <module> File "common\__init__.pyo", line 22, in <module> File "common\common.pyo", line 26, in <module> File "tools\__init__.pyo", …

5
モジュールを複数のファイルに分割する
それぞれ独自のファイルにある複数の構造体を含むモジュールが必要です。Math例としてモジュールを使用する: Math/ Vector.rs Matrix.rs Complex.rs 次のように、各構造体をメインファイルから使用する同じモジュールに配置します。 use Math::Vector; fn main() { // ... } しかし、Rustのモジュールシステム(最初は少し混乱します)は、これを行う明確な方法を提供していません。モジュール全体を1つのファイルに入れることだけができるようです。これは素朴ですか?そうでない場合、どうすればよいですか?
102 module  rust 

16
ImportError:Windowsではサイトという名前のモジュールはありません
初めてPythonをインストールしようとしています。PythonのWebサイトから次のインストーラーをダウンロードしました 。Python2.7.1 Windowsインストーラー(Windowsバイナリ-ソースは含まれません)。次に、インストーラーを実行し、「すべてのユーザー」を選択しましたが、すべて正常でした。Pythonをデフォルトの場所にインストールしました: C:\Python27 次に、Pythonが正しくインストールされたことをテストするために、Pythonディレクトリに移動し、windows cmdプロンプトで「python」コマンドを実行しました。次のエラーが返されます。 ImportError:siteという名前のモジュールはありません 「python -v」を実行すると、次のようになります。 #installing zipimport hook import zipimport # builtin #installed zipimportフック #ImportError: No module named site #clear 組み込み ._ #clear sys.path #clear sys.argv #clear sys.ps1 #clear sys.ps2 #clear sys.exitfunc #clear sys.exc_type #clear sys.exc_value #clear sys.exc_traceback #clear sys.last_type #clear sys.last_value #clear sys.last_traceback #clear sys.path_hooks …

13
Maven:解決できない親POM
Mavenプロジェクトを1つのシェルプロジェクトと4つの子モジュールとして設定しています。シェルをビルドしようとしたとき。私は得ます: [INFO] Scanning for projects... [ERROR] The build could not read 1 project -> [Help 1] [ERROR] [ERROR] The project module1:1.0_A0 (C:\module1\pom.xml) has 1 error [ERROR] Non-resolvable parent POM: Failure to find shell:pom:1.0_A0 in http://nyhub1.ny.ssmb.com:8081/nexus/content/repositories/JBoss/ was cached in the local repository, resolution will not be reattempted until the update interval …

10
パッケージ内のPythonモジュールの名前をリストする標準的な方法はありますか?
を使用せずにパッケージ内のすべてのモジュールの名前を一覧表示する簡単な方法はあり__all__ますか? たとえば、次のパッケージがあるとします。 /testpkg /testpkg/__init__.py /testpkg/modulea.py /testpkg/moduleb.py 私はこのようなことをするための標準的な方法または組み込みの方法があるかどうか疑問に思っています: >>> package_contents("testpkg") ['modulea', 'moduleb'] 手動のアプローチは、パッケージのディレクトリを見つけるためにモジュール検索パスを反復することです。次に、そのディレクトリ内のすべてのファイルを一覧表示し、一意の名前が付けられたpy / pyc / pyoファイルを除外して、拡張子を取り除き、そのリストを返すことができます。しかし、これは、モジュールインポートメカニズムがすでに内部で実行していることに対してかなりの量の作業のようです。その機能はどこかで公開されていますか?
100 python  module  package 

7
Pythonは同じフォルダでモジュールを見つけることができません
私のPythonはどういうわけか同じディレクトリでモジュールを見つけることができません。私は何が間違っているのですか?(python2.7) したがって、1つのディレクトリ「2014_07_13_test」があり、その中に2つのファイルがあります。 test.py hello.py ここでhello.py: # !/usr/local/bin/python # -*- coding: utf-8 -*- def hello1(): print 'HelloWorld!' およびtest.py: # !/usr/local/bin/python # -*- coding: utf-8 -*- from hello import hello1 hello1() それでもPythonは私に >>> Traceback (most recent call last): File "<stdin>", line 1, in <module> File "<string>", line 4, in <module> ImportError: No …
97 python  module 

1
Haskellは現在のモジュールを追加のインポートされたモジュールでエクスポートします
内部に表示されているすべてのものをエクスポートするだけでなく、モジュールを再エクスポートするモジュールをHaskellで作成することは可能ですか? 次のモジュールを考えてみましょう: module Test where import A f x = x このモジュールは内部で定義されたすべてのものをエクスポートするため、fからインポートされAたものはすべてエクスポートされますが、再エクスポートはされません。 一方、モジュールを再エクスポートする場合A: module Test ( module A, f ) where import A f x = x で定義されたすべての関数を明示的に記述する必要なしに、で定義されたすべてを再エクスポートAおよびエクスポートする方法はありますか?TestTest
96 haskell  module  export 

2
別のcssクラス内のcssクラスをターゲットにする
こんにちは私はjoomlaのいくつかのcssクラスで問題を抱えています。モジュールに2つのdivがあります。1つはラッパーclass = "wrapper"で、もう1つはcontent class = "content"です。コンテンツはラッパー内にあります。私がやろうとしているのは、コンテンツクラスのcssスタイルをターゲットにすることです。通常、スタイルシートに.content {my style info}を入れるだけですが、問題は、このクラスがページ全体で数回使用されることです。したがって、バックエンドでは、モジュールにクラス名を割り当てることができるので、これを.testimonialsと呼びます。 私がこれを置くことによってそれをターゲットにしようとしているページ上の他のすべてのコンテンツクラスを変更しないように: .testimonials .content {my style info I am trying to apply} しかし、それは機能していません、私はあなたがdivでこれを行うことができることを知っています、それで #testimonials .content {my style info I am trying to apply} しかし、私の質問は、これをクラスで実行できるかどうかです。そうであれば、次を使用しようとしているときに問題が発生します。 .testimonials .content {font-size:12px; width:300px !important;} なんらかの理由でコンテンツが折り返されておらず、段落の終わりでページから消えてしまうので、コンテンツが置かれている第1レベルのクラスが何も重なっていないことを確認しようとしています。奇妙なことは、修正してもコンテンツが50pxに収まるdivクラスでは、テキストが折り返されないため、正しくターゲットに設定されているかどうかわかりません。 編集>>>>>>>>>> .. Joomlaが作成しているhtmlは基本的に次のようになります>> <div class="wrapper"> <div class="content">SOME CONTENT</div </div> その後、古き良きJoomlaスタイルで他の100万のdivにラップされます。 モジュールに紹介文のクラスを指定したので、次のようになります。 <div …
95 html  css  joomla  module 

6
pipアンインストールの確認プロンプトをバイパスする
スーパーユーザー環境ですべてのdjangoパッケージをアンインストールして、すべてのwebapp依存関係がvirtualenvにインストールされていることを確認しようとしています。 sudo su sudo pip freeze | grep -E '^django-' | xargs pip -q uninstall しかし、pipはすべてのパッケージのアンインストールを確認したいと考えており-y、pipのオプションはないようです。Pythonモジュールのバッチをアンインストールするためのより良い方法はありますか?rm -rf .../site-packages/行くのに適切な方法はありますか?easy_installの代替手段はありますか? あるいは、システムのpythonモジュールに依存してこれらの依存関係を満たすのではなく、pipにすべての依存関係をvirtualenvにインストールするように強制する方がよいでしょうpip --upgrade install。ただし、同じように古いバージョンでも、システムモジュールをオーバーライドするように強制します。virtualenvをアクティブ化しようpip install --upgrade -r requirements.txtとしましたが、システムパスに存在する依存関係もインストールされているようですが、システムモジュールが古いためかどうかはわかりません。そして、man pipこの動作を保証していないようです(つまり、システムサイトにすでに存在する同じバージョンのパッケージをインストールします-パッケージ)。

3
名前にダッシュまたはハイフン(-)を含むPythonモジュール
名前にダッシュを含む既存のpythonモジュール、foo-bar.pyがあります モジュール名を変更することは、モジュールが共有されているため避けたいものであり、特別なケースが機能するように、使用されているすべての場所を追跡する必要があります。 名前に通常禁止されている「-」が含まれているモジュールをロードする方法はありますか? (これはベストプラクティスではないことを理解しています。しかし、この状況では、はるかに大規模なアプリケーションのセットを再設計してテストしない方がいいでしょう。また、私の企業のマスターが実装に時間をかけることを承認しないと思いますそのような変化。)
92 python  module  import 

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.